The Moon is a Harsh Mistress, written by Robert A Heinlein, is a classic science fiction novel that is about a lunar penal colony that rebels against the Earth's authoritarian rule. The three million "Loonies" live in underground cities and are forced to export massive amounts of grain to feed the overpopulated Earth, and realise soon their resources will be exhausted too. A computer technician, a female revolutionary, a radical professor and a self-aware computer planned an independence movement to take place on July 4, 2076. The war between the loonies and Earth happens while they threaten to bombard Earth cities if they are not recognised. Douglas Adams' The Ultimate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y follows Arthur Dent, who somehow gets out of Earth before it gets wiped out, with Ford Prefect. Next thing one knows is they're bouncing through weird space escapades in the Heart of Gold, surrounded by this mismatched, strange crew, trying to figure out that “ultimate” question, about life, the universe, and everything. The whole time the series leans hard into satire, like making fun of philosophy, paperwork, and all that bureaucracy stuff, so it really underlines how ridiculous the cosmos can be. The Foundation series is Isaac Asimov's iconic masterpiece, honestly that one keeps seeing referenced everywhere. It unfolds against the backdrop of a crumbling Galactic Empire, and somehow it still feels like it's moving in real time. The tale of Hari Seldon's two Foundations stands as a lasting proof of an extraordinary imagination, one that helped steer science fiction into what it is today. The Galactic Empire has been prosperous for twelve thousand years, and nobody quite suspects that the core of the thriving empire is already rotten until psychohistorian Hari Seldon applies his new science to map out what's coming next. Exiled to the desolate world of Terminus, Seldon sets up a colony of the empire's brightest minds, a foundation that, in the end, holds the key to altering the fate of the galaxy. But the death throes of the Empire don't just end; they spill into the future. Hostile new enemies emerge, and the young Foundation's path is threatened first, and it's that early pressure that really kicks everything off. Samuel Beckett's Waiting for Godot kind of follows two tramps, Vladimir and Estragon, who pass the time around a bare tree, talking about religion, philosophy, and they keep mentioning their supposed salvation. They are basically waiting without end for some vague fellow called Godot, but he never shows up. It kind of puts a spotlight on the ridiculousness and that tough existential not-knowing about being human, where the whole thing feels uncertain, like it's always almost something but never really. This play throws light on the mundanity of life, where it shows that life has no meaning. It offers the readers the platform to wonder what it is meant to be doing the same thing that is very similar to Sisyphus. Sci-fi as a Genre 

Sci fi is a genre that comes under speculative fiction that explores imaginative concepts based on science, technology and their potential impacts on human lives. Most of these works often question “what if?” and explore other sub-categories like dystopian literature, time travel, envisioning extraterrestrial life and parallel universes. Beyond plain amusement, sci-fi ends up being this kind of crucial lens, for social commentary, you know, it lets writers look at the human condition in a more sharp sort of way, question the usual societal rules, and then somehow walk through the deep ethical consequences tied to our rapidly evolving world.
